Product Description

Product Description

Cycling guide to the Lancashire Cycleway - two loops, each 130 miles (225km), which meet at Whalley in the Ribble Valley, northern England. Lancashire is a great place to cycle, and cycling is a great way to see Lancashire. One of its great delights is its sheer variety. There's easy riding on the flat expanses of the west of the county and the gentle undulations of Arnside and Silverdale or the Ribble Valley. More stirring challenges are found in West Pennine Moors and the epic crossing of the Bowland Fells. But even on the wildest stretches, you're never too far from a welcoming pub and somewhere to sleep. The Cycleway comprises two distinct loops, each around 130 miles (225km) in length, which meet at Whalley in the Ribble valley. Seasoned cycle tourists can comfortably tackle either loop in a weekend, or do the whole thing inside a week. However, access by rail at numerous points means that less experienced cyclists can do it in shorter sections. This book, the first comprehensive guide to the Lancashire Cycleway, gives guidance on how to manage this, as well as a full description of the route, notes on where to find meals and accommodation, and masses of information about places of interest along the way. There is also some helpful advice for those new to cycling or cycle touring.

About the Author

Jon Sparks is an photographer and writer, based in Lancaster. He has been a lover of cycling, especially in Lancashire, for many years, but researching this book still brought many pleasant surprises, especially in the southern half of the county.

Whilst there is a lot of useful and interesting information, you can't rely solely on the guide to get you round. You still need to buy maps (or use a GPS like I did) and there aren't that many recommendations for accommodation. There are also many more pubs on route than are mentioned in the guide, but we stopped at one recommended by the guide and it was great.

In hindsight I think I could have planned the trip (we did the southern loop in a weekend) without the guide but I was glad to have read it for ideas and inspiration.

This is a comprehensive and very useful guide to the official cycleway in Lancashire. Although the roads are well marked these days so you can find your way around the route quite easily, having the guide adds extra interest and ideas. Useful ideas too on eating stops and accommodation and the altitude charts are very helpful in deciding how much of a challenge you want on a particular day. Well worth the money.
